Don't know if this classifies as a bug, nitpick or just a luser (that is me having the wrong settings somewhere)... So feel free to move it :-)

Having a lot of tracks in reaper. With the cursor hovering over the list of tracks in the upper left corner on the workspace using the scroll-wheel will scroll up and down through the tracks. Thats nice.

Scrolling over the lanes in the right upper corner zooms in and out on the media clips here. Thats also nice.

But: Using the scroll-wheel in the routing matrix when its "docked" also just changes the zoom-level on the media clips instead of scrolling down through the sources in the routing matrix. Even if I put the cursor over the scrollbar in the routing matrix, it still just zooms in on the media clips.

Should it be like this?

When the mixer, media explorer or performance meter is active in the docking panel the scroll-wheel works nice. Its just in the routing matrix as far as I can see...

currently, the routing matrix ignores the mouse wheel.
I believe that there have been several requests for this already.
hopefully we'll se that added soon.

It's not just the routing matrix, docked fx/VSTi's don't scroll down either.

The scroll wheel should default to Windows behavior when hovering there, so you can scroll down to view, without having to mouse over and click on the scroll bar.
